Mesothelioma Claim - How to File a Mesothelioma Claim

A mesothelioma claim can help victims and their families obtain compensation from the companies responsible for asbestos exposure. This compensation can be used to cover medical expenses and other costs that are not covered by insurance.

An experienced lawyer can help victims understand the options available to them for mesothelioma law compensation. This can include asbestos lawsuits, trust funds, and other sources of financial aid which include VA benefits and workers' compensation.

Workers' Compensation

Generally workers' compensation covers medical expenses and lost wages to an employee who is injured or becomes sick while working. In some states, it also covers funeral costs and death benefits. Workers compensation insurance is a state-mandated program. As a result, laws and benefits required vary significantly from state to state.

Workers' compensation benefits may cover a range of treatments, such as chemotherapy and surgery. It may also cover the patient's ongoing medication. Additionally, workers' comp can reimburse a patient's travel to and from the facility for treatment. Check with your employer to find out if you are covered. Treatment Grants

Mesothelioma treatment can be very expensive, especially when patients are undergoing various types of treatment. The cost of travel, meals, lodging for family members attending treatment sessions, as well as accommodation in the home to accommodate medical equipment or assistive services can add to the financial burden. Many organizations offer mesothelioma cancer grants to help patients with these expenses.

Additionally, asbestos victims may be eligible for compensation through a lawsuit that is filed against the asbestos manufacturers responsible for their exposure. Lawsuits filed on a contingency-fee basis guarantee that victims do not have to cover out-of-pocket expenses to claim their compensation.

Many mesothelioma patients qualify for disability benefits through Social Security. To qualify for SSDI benefits, a veteran has to prove that they have an illness that meets a set of criteria. This includes a diagnosis for mesothelioma settlement or another asbestos-related disease. It must be a permanent condition and expected last at least one year.
